The Mode Dial The camera offers a choice of the following shooting modes and g mode: g Mode (0 27) Take and view pictures and adjust settings with the help of an on-screen guide. P, S, A, and M Modes Select these modes for full control over camera settings. • P-Programmed auto (0 54) • S-Shutter-priority auto (0 55) X • A-Aperture-priority auto (0 56) • M-Manual (0 57) Auto Modes Select these modes for simple, point-and-shoot photography. • i Auto (0 22) • j Auto (flash off) (0 22) Scene Modes The camera automatically optimizes settings to suit the scene selected with the mode dial. Match your selection to the scene being photographed. • k Portrait (0 25) • m Sports (0 26) • l Landscape (0 25) • n Close up (0 26) • p Child (0 25) • o Night portrait (0 26) A Scene Auto Selector (Live View) Selecting live view in i or j mode enables automatic scene selection ("scene auto selector"; 0 85) when autofocus is used. 3
